\dfrac{8}{\sqrt{x}} = \dfrac{72}{108}

Cross - multiply,

➾ 108 × 8 = 72 × √x

➾ 864 = 74√x

Divide both sides by 72,

➾ 12 = √x

Switch the sides,

➾ √x = 12

To get the value of x, multiply 12 by 12 to remove the root sign from x,

➾ x = 12 × 12

➾ x = 144




∴ The number is 144




Verification :-

\dfrac{8}{\sqrt{x}} = \dfrac{72}{108}

\dfrac{8}{\sqrt{144}} = \dfrac{72}{108}

\dfrac{8}{12} = \dfrac{72}{108}

Divide \dfrac{8}{12} by 2 and \dfrac{72}{108} by 36

\dfrac{2}{3} = \dfrac{2}{3}

∴ LHS = RHS ✔✔
